Offensive Player of the Week
Archie Murphy, Roberts Wesleyan
Junior | Forward | Bourne End, England
Junior Archie Murphy continued his hot streak with a pair of goals last week, including the game-tying goal in a 2-2 match against St. Anselm. He added the opening goal in a 2-1 win over Assumption during mid-week play. He has recorded at least a point in each of the first four games to help Roberts (3-0-1) remain undefeated to start the season. He leads the team with three goals and an assist for seven points.
Defensive Player of the Week
Thanasis Shehadeh, Queens
RS-Sophomore | Goalkeeper | Nicosia, Cyprus
In a 1-1 week for the Knights, redshirt sophomore Thanasis Shehadeh recorded eight saves and his second shutout of the year. In the 4-0 victory over Dominican on Wednesday evening, Shehadeh notched three saves as he faced four shots on goal. On Saturday, facing off against No. 6 nationally ranked SNHU, redshirt sophomore Thanasis Shehadeh recorded a season-high eight saves, helping keep the Knights in a tightly contested match.

ECC Weekly Honor Roll
David Serra, District of Columbia
Junior | Midfielder | Barcelona, Spain
David Serra delivered a standout performance in UDC’s 3–2 victory over Slippery Rock. The junior midfielder scored twice, including the game-winning goal in the 79th minute, to propel the Firebirds to their first 3–0 start since 2013. Serra opened the scoring in the 8th minute and later secured the win with his second tally of the day.
Kevon Evans, St. Thomas Aquinas
Senior | Forward | Ossining, N.Y.
Evans tallied two goals and an assist on nine total shots over two matches against Georgian Court and Wilmington (Del.) last week. The senior forward scored twice in STAC's weekend road match at the Wildcats.
